400-680-8581
欢迎访问:路由通
中国IT知识门户
位置:路由通 > 资讯中心 > word > 文章详情

word文档中宏录制是什么

作者:路由通
|
282人看过
发布时间:2026-02-02 23:09:37
标签:
宏录制是微软办公软件中一项强大的自动化功能,它允许用户将一系列操作步骤记录为一个可重复执行的指令集,即“宏”。通过这项技术,用户可以轻松将繁琐、重复的文档编辑任务自动化,显著提升工作效率。本文将深入解析宏录制的核心原理、详细操作步骤、潜在风险与安全策略,并探讨其在日常办公与专业场景中的实际应用价值。
word文档中宏录制是什么

       在日常文档处理工作中,我们常常会遇到一些需要反复执行的操作,例如为几十个段落设置相同的复杂格式,或者定期生成结构固定的报告模板。手动重复这些步骤不仅耗时费力,还容易因疏忽导致错误。有没有一种方法,可以像录音一样,将我们的操作过程“录制”下来,以后只需一个指令就能自动重放并完成所有工作呢?答案就是“宏录制”。

       宏录制是微软办公软件套件,特别是文字处理软件(Microsoft Word)中一项核心的自动化功能。它的本质是一个记录器,能够精确捕捉用户在软件界面中的一系列操作,如点击菜单、输入文本、设置格式等,并将这些操作翻译成一种名为“VBA”(Visual Basic for Applications,即可视化基础应用程序)的编程语言代码。最终,这一连串操作被保存为一个独立的可执行程序模块,我们称之为“宏”。用户之后可以通过点击按钮、使用快捷键或从菜单中调用这个宏,来一键自动执行所有被记录下来的操作。


宏录制的基本概念与核心价值

       要理解宏录制,首先要明白“宏”是什么。在计算机领域,宏指的是一段能够自动执行特定任务的指令或程序。在文字处理软件的语境下,宏特指那些用于自动化文档处理流程的脚本。录制,则是创建宏最直观、门槛最低的方式。它省去了用户学习复杂编程语法的过程,让即使没有任何编程背景的办公人员,也能轻松创建属于自己的自动化工具。

       其核心价值在于将重复性劳动转化为一次性投入。例如,财务人员每月需要制作格式严谨的报表,人事部门需要为新员工生成标准合同。通过宏录制,这些包含数十个步骤的流程可以在几分钟内录制完成,之后每月或每次使用时,执行宏即可在瞬间完成原本需要半小时的工作,并且保证每次输出的格式绝对统一,杜绝人为误差。


宏录制功能的技术原理浅析

       宏录制并非简单地录制屏幕动作,其背后依托于强大的“VBA”集成开发环境。当用户启动录制功能后,软件后台便开始工作。用户每进行一个操作,例如将选中文字的字体设置为“宋体”、字号设置为“小四”,录制引擎并不会保存鼠标移动的轨迹,而是实时将这个操作翻译成一行或几行“VBA”代码。这些代码具有精确的对象、属性和方法,能够准确地描述“对哪个对象(选中的文字)进行何种操作(设置字体属性)”。

       录制结束后,生成的实际上是一个完整的“VBA”子程序。用户可以在“开发者”选项卡中查看和编辑这些代码,这为从简单的“动作回放”升级到具备条件判断、循环等逻辑的智能脚本提供了可能。因此,宏录制不仅是自动化工具,也是普通用户踏入办公自动化编程世界的一块敲门砖。


如何开启与使用宏录制功能

       在默认设置下,文字处理软件的“开发者”选项卡是隐藏的。用户需要进入“文件”菜单,选择“选项”,在“自定义功能区”中勾选“开发者”选项卡,才能看到相关功能。启用后,“开发者”选项卡中会出现“录制宏”的醒目按钮。

       开始录制前,系统会提示用户为宏命名、指定运行宏的快捷键(例如“Ctrl+Shift+M”),以及选择宏的存储位置(通常存储在当前文档或所有文档通用的“Normal.dotm”模板中)。准备工作完成后,点击“确定”,录制便正式开始。此时,鼠标指针旁通常会伴随一个录音带图标,提醒用户所有操作正在被记录。用户接着可以放心执行需要自动化的所有步骤。操作完成后,返回“开发者”选项卡点击“停止录制”即可。之后,通过之前设定的快捷键或“宏”列表,就能随时运行它,实现操作的自动重放。


宏录制能记录哪些操作

       宏录制的能力范围非常广泛,几乎涵盖了所有通过菜单、按钮和对话框执行的常规操作。这包括但不限于:文本的输入与删除;字体、段落、样式等格式的设置与修改;页面布局的调整,如页边距、纸张方向;插入和格式化表格、图片、形状等对象;进行查找与替换操作;以及使用审阅功能中的批注和修订等。

       然而,它也存在一些局限性。宏录制主要记录的是对软件自身对象的操作,对于软件界面之外的动作,如切换窗口、操作其他程序等,则无法记录。此外,一些依赖鼠标轨迹的精确操作(如在画布上自由绘制图形)可能无法被完美录制。了解这些边界,有助于我们更有效地规划需要录制的任务流程。


从录制宏到编辑宏:能力的进阶

       录制生成的宏代码虽然可用,但往往不够灵活和高效。通过“开发者”选项卡中的“查看宏”列表,选择“编辑”按钮,即可打开“VBA”编辑器查看自动生成的代码。在这里,用户可以进行优化。

       例如,录制的宏中可能包含大量“选中”某个对象再进行操作的代码,但在编程中,直接指定对象进行操作通常更快捷。用户可以通过学习简单的“VBA”语法,删除冗余的选中步骤,让宏运行得更快。更进一步,可以为其添加循环语句,使其能自动处理文档中的所有表格;添加条件判断,使其能根据不同的内容应用不同的格式。这使得宏从一个简单的“回放机”进化为一个可以智能决策的“自动化助手”。


宏的安全性问题与应对策略

       宏的强大功能也伴随着安全风险。由于“VBA”是一种功能完整的编程语言,恶意用户完全可以编写具有破坏性的宏代码,例如删除文件、窃取信息或传播病毒。这类恶意程序通常被称为“宏病毒”。

       因此,文字处理软件设置了严格的安全机制。默认情况下,软件会禁用所有宏,并在打开包含宏的文档时发出明确警告。用户应始终保持警惕,只启用来自可信来源的宏。在“信任中心”设置中,用户可以将可信的文档或位置添加到“受信任的文档”或“受信任位置”列表中,以方便日常使用,同时确保安全。绝不轻易启用来自陌生邮件或不明网站的文档中的宏,是防范风险的第一原则。


宏的保存与共享

       宏可以保存在三个位置:当前文档、所有文档公用的“Normal.dotm”模板,或另一个特定的文档模板。如果宏只用于某个特定文档(如一个复杂的报告),将其保存在该文档内是最佳选择。如果希望某个宏在所有文档中都能使用(如一个自定义的排版工具),则应将其保存在“Normal.dotm”模板中。

       当需要与同事共享一个实用的宏时,最简单的方法是将包含宏的文档模板发送给对方,并指导其如何加载模板。更系统的方法是,将成熟的宏代码导出为独立的“.bas”文件,其他人可以将其导入到自己的“VBA”工程中。在团队中建立宏代码库,是推广自动化、提升整体效率的有效途径。


实际应用场景举例一:文档格式化与排版

       这是宏录制最经典的应用场景。假设公司要求所有对外文档的标题使用特定字体、颜色和段落间距,也有固定格式。用户可以创建一个“应用公司标准格式”宏。录制时,依次设置好标题样式、字体、行距、页眉页脚等信息。之后,任何新文档或从外部接收的文档,只需运行此宏,即可瞬间完成标准化排版,确保品牌形象统一,并节省大量调整时间。


实际应用场景举例二:批量处理与数据整合

       当需要处理大量格式相似的文档时,宏的威力更加凸显。例如,教师需要从上百份学生作业中提取姓名和学号并生成名单;行政人员需要将多个部门的月度总结合并到一个总报告中。通过录制一个包含“打开特定路径文件、复制指定内容、粘贴到总文档、关闭文件”等操作的宏,并结合“VBA”编辑为其添加循环结构,就可以实现无人值守的批量处理,将数小时的工作压缩到几分钟内完成。


实际应用场景举例三:自动化报告生成

       对于需要定期生成的固定结构报告,宏可以成为强大的生成引擎。例如,每周的销售数据分析报告。用户可以录制一个宏,其操作包括:连接到数据库或打开数据文件、将原始数据粘贴到报告模板的指定位置、运行预设的数据透视表和图表更新、对关键数据进行高亮标识、最后将报告保存为带有日期的特定文件名并打印或发送邮件。每周只需点击一次,一份专业的报告即可自动诞生。


宏录制与模板的结合使用

       文档模板是预先设计好格式和部分内容的框架,而宏是为模板注入“智能”和“自动化”的灵魂。将常用的宏分配给模板中的按钮或快捷键,可以创建出功能强大的智能模板。例如,创建一个合同模板,其中包含一个“填写客户信息”的按钮,点击后运行宏,弹出自定义窗体让用户输入信息,然后自动将信息填充到合同中多个指定位置。这种结合极大简化了复杂文档的创建过程。


常见问题与故障排除

       在使用宏录制时,可能会遇到一些问题。例如,宏运行时提示错误。这通常是因为录制环境与运行环境有差异,比如原文档中的某个特定对象(如一个命名为“表格1”的表格)在运行宏的文档中不存在。这时需要进入“VBA”编辑器调试代码。另一个常见问题是宏无法运行,这很可能是由于文档的安全设置阻止了宏的执行,需要根据前文的安全策略进行检查和调整。养成在录制宏时操作准确、路径清晰的习惯,能减少许多潜在错误。


最佳实践与操作建议

       为了更高效、安全地使用宏录制,建议遵循以下最佳实践:第一,在开始录制前,详细规划好所有步骤,甚至可以纸上演练一遍,避免录制过程中出现错误操作。第二,为宏起一个见名知意的名称,并做好注释,方便日后管理和使用。第三,尽量使用相对引用和通用对象名称,提高宏在不同文档中的可移植性。第四,定期备份包含重要宏的文档和模板,以防丢失。第五,从简单的任务开始录制,逐步尝试更复杂的自动化流程,循序渐进地提升技能。


宏录制技术的未来展望

       随着办公软件技术的不断发展,自动化工具也在进化。虽然基于“VBA”的宏录制功能依然强大且不可替代,但微软也推出了新的自动化解决方案,例如“Office脚本”,它主要针对在线版办公软件,使用更为现代的“TypeScript”语言。这些新技术与传统的宏录制各有侧重,未来可能会形成互补。但无论如何,宏录制所代表的“将重复操作自动化”的核心思想,以及它低门槛、高效益的特性,使其在可预见的未来,都将是办公人员提升生产力的重要利器。


拥抱自动化,释放创造力

       总而言之,文字处理软件中的宏录制是一项将繁琐操作转化为高效自动化的关键技术。它就像一位不知疲倦的数字化助手,忠实地记录并重现用户的工作流程。从理解其原理、掌握录制方法,到认识其风险并学习进阶编辑,用户能够逐步解锁这项功能的全部潜力。其意义不仅在于节省时间,更在于将人们从重复、机械的劳动中解放出来,从而能够将更多精力投入到需要创造性思维和战略决策的高价值工作中。无论是学生、文员、管理者还是专业人士,学习和使用宏录制,都是迈向高效数字办公的重要一步。


相关文章
word表格为什么不能修改吗
在文档处理过程中,用户时常会遇到无法编辑表格的困扰。本文将从文件权限、格式保护、兼容性冲突、软件设置等十二个核心维度,系统剖析表格被锁定的根本原因。我们将探讨从文档保护机制到损坏文件修复,从样式冲突到宏命令限制等一系列专业问题,并提供一系列经过验证的解决方案,帮助您彻底恢复对表格的编辑控制权,提升办公效率。
2026-02-02 23:09:01
118人看过
word文档默认的视图是什么
在微软公司的文字处理软件中,默认启动时呈现给用户的界面布局被称为“页面视图”。这一视图模式模拟了纸张的实际打印效果,是用户进行日常文档编辑、格式调整和排版设计最常用且最直观的工作环境。理解其默认设置背后的设计逻辑、核心功能特性以及与其他视图模式的对比,对于提升文档处理效率和专业素养至关重要。
2026-02-02 23:08:43
115人看过
如何算电能
电能计算不仅是看懂电表数字,更涉及功率、时间、电压电流关系及实际应用场景的综合理解。本文从最基础的电能定义出发,系统阐述家庭用电、工业设备及新能源系统的电能核算方法,涵盖公式推导、单位换算、电表读数解析以及节能计算等十二个核心层面,旨在提供一份权威、详尽且具备实操指导意义的电能计算全指南。
2026-02-02 23:07:20
304人看过
电能如何储备
电能储备是平衡电力供需、提升电网稳定性的关键技术。本文将系统解析抽水蓄能、电化学电池、压缩空气储能、飞轮储能、超级电容器、氢储能等主流技术的工作原理与应用场景,探讨各类技术的效率、成本、寿命与适用领域,并展望其发展趋势与挑战,为读者提供一份全面且深入的电能储备指南。
2026-02-02 23:07:04
400人看过
excel中怎么减法公式是什么
在电子表格软件中,减法是最基础且高频的运算之一。本文将深入解析减法公式的核心用法,从最简单的两个单元格相减,到涉及绝对引用、跨工作表引用以及数组公式等高级应用场景。内容涵盖减法的基本符号、常见错误排查、与求和等函数的结合使用,以及如何利用减法进行日期、时间差计算和条件判断。通过详尽的步骤和实例,帮助用户系统掌握减法运算,提升数据处理效率与准确性。
2026-02-02 23:06:46
273人看过
如何换电高压锅传感器
高压锅作为现代厨房的核心电器,其内部传感器的精准度直接关系到烹饪安全与效果。当传感器出现故障,如温度失控或压力异常,及时更换至关重要。本文将提供一份从故障诊断、工具准备到逐步拆装更换的完整指南,涵盖安全须知、型号匹配与后续测试等关键环节,旨在帮助具备动手能力的用户安全高效地完成这一维护操作。
2026-02-02 23:06:44
72人看过